Course structure

• Introduction to Plate Tectonics and Earth's Structure
• Seismology: Understanding Earthquakes and Seismic Waves
• Volcanology: Formation and Eruption of Volcanoes
• Geodynamics: Forces Driving Plate Movements
• Geological Mapping and Tectonic Landforms
• Hazard Assessment and Risk Management in Tectonic Zones
• Case Studies of Major Tectonic Events
• Remote Sensing and Geospatial Analysis in Tectonic Studies
• Climate Change and Its Interaction with Tectonic Activity
• Sustainable Development in Tectonically Active Regions

Career path

Geophysicist

Analyze Earth's physical properties to study tectonic activity, with demand growing in the UK energy and environmental sectors.

Seismologist

Specialize in earthquake monitoring and risk assessment, a critical role in disaster management and urban planning.

Geotechnical Engineer

Apply tectonic knowledge to construction projects, ensuring stability and safety in infrastructure development.

Environmental Consultant

Advise on sustainable practices and tectonic risks, aligning with UK environmental regulations and policies.
